Scammed
*Aaron is walking down fifty-third street where he saw someone having a garage sale at his house giving away small objects. He saw one thing that he liked; a purple light bulb. He slowly walked towards the garage sale and the owner looked at him. * (Aaron) How bright is this light bulb? (Owner) One hundred-twenty watts. (Aaron) How much? (Owner) One hundred-twenty dollars. *Aaron reached in his pockets to see if he had enough money, but all he found was $2.75. * (Aaron) All I have is 2 dollars and seventy-five cents. (Owner) If you find a quarter, I can give this to you for three dollars..
*Aaron walked through the front door to enter his living room. He looked to the left and saw a 3x3 ft door to the basement. He crawled in it and immediately fell. He was falling for seven seconds until he finally hit the ground. He didn't know if there was an earthquake or something was holding him up, but he did know that the basement ceiling is only eight feet away from the basement floor. He fell to his hands, but quickly stood back up. He looked at an area covered in trash, but all he saw was the quarter behind it, reflecting the light from a small opening in the living room floor. The whole place was dusty so he could see the light shining. He was startled when he saw dust randomly flying over the quarter for a half-second. Two seconds later, the quarter was moved to the right, two centimeters. He gasped in fear, but he was determined to buy that purple light bulb for less than half-price so he quickly ran to it and picked it up. He felt a quick blow of wind on top of his hair hair and at that moment, he knew that something was going on. *
*After buying the light bulb from the garage sale, Aaron couldn't wait to lighten up his room so he didn't wait two seconds before putting it in. He flipped the light switch and the light didn't turn on. He flipped it again and it still didn't turn on. He flipped it two more times and it finally turned on, but it looked like 40 watts instead of 120 watts. * (Aaron) I knew it was too good to be true! *The light only brightened up the room 20%, but Aaron saw it suspiciously shining on something; the heat vent. It captured the light, breaking up everything in the room to pieces and only leaving the light bulb in place. Aaron tried to take out the light bulb, but it blasted a lightning bolt and electrocuted Aaron's hand. He quickly pulled his hand back to him and ran to the basement. In the basement, the furnace was burning up everything that the heat vent caught. The fire was unexpectedly blown out by an unknown force. Aaron ran over to the furnace to turn the switch off, but it was already turned off. He ran back to his room and saw that everything was back in it's place and clean. The light bulb finally looked like 120 watts. Aaron wondered what happened and finally realized, the heat vent always did that.*
